Vision Kerikeri Vision Kerikeri works with all sectors of the community to ensure that growth and development maintains and enhances the livability of the town.

Kerikeri is a vibrant, attractive and safe town, blessed with a great climate and a host of recreational opportunities that create a special “liveable” environment for the community. However, this does result in ongoing population growth and development pressures that need to be well managed in order to maintain and enhance that liveability. Vision Kerikeri endeavours to work cooperatively with al

l areas of the community to ensure that we all work towards an optimal plan of development for the town. In addition to taking direct action to ensure the best outcomes are achieved, we want to ensure that the wider community has a greater awareness of what is happening or proposed for Kerikeri and it's environs so that you can provide informed feedback or support. To help share our vision we will regularly post updates to Facebook and our web site on matters that affect you as a resident of the town. These can range from planning or development issues through to community projects that are always in need of support.
